Update of
/var/cvs/contributions/CMSContainer/cmsc/maintenance/src/webapp/editors/maintenance
In directory
james.mmbase.org:/tmp/cvs-serv24166/cmsc/maintenance/src/webapp/editors/maintenance
Modified Files:
create-relations-asset-channel.jsp
Log Message:
CMSC-1192 - add SQL script to migrate all images/attachments/URLs to new
assetstable - improved functionality
See also:
http://cvs.mmbase.org/viewcvs/contributions/CMSContainer/cmsc/maintenance/src/webapp/editors/maintenance
See also: http://www.mmbase.org/jira/browse/CMSC-1192
Index: create-relations-asset-channel.jsp
===================================================================
RCS file:
/var/cvs/contributions/CMSContainer/cmsc/maintenance/src/webapp/editors/maintenance/create-relations-asset-channel.jsp,v
retrieving revision 1.6
retrieving revision 1.7
diff -u -b -r1.6 -r1.7
--- create-relations-asset-channel.jsp 6 Feb 2009 15:03:06 -0000 1.6
+++ create-relations-asset-channel.jsp 10 Feb 2009 12:29:53 -0000 1.7
@@ -40,12 +40,12 @@
<c:if test="${param.type == 'root'}">
<mm:write referid="number" jspvar="number" vartype="Integer">
<% if(number < 1) {
- new
CreateRelationsForSecondaryContent(cloud,pageContext).execute(number,null);
+ new
CreateRelationsForSecondaryContent(cloud,pageContext).execute(number,null,
null);
out.println("Total Asset count :
"+pageContext.getAttribute("totalCount")+" added creationrel count :
"+pageContext.getAttribute("addedRelationCount"));
}
else {
if(RepositoryUtil.isChannel(String.valueOf(number))) {
- new
CreateRelationsForSecondaryContent(cloud,pageContext).execute(number,null);
+ new
CreateRelationsForSecondaryContent(cloud,pageContext).execute(number,null,
null);
out.println("Total Asset count :
"+pageContext.getAttribute("totalCount")+" added creationrel count :
"+pageContext.getAttribute("addedRelationCount"));
}
else {
@@ -61,13 +61,8 @@
<mm:write referid="number" jspvar="number" vartype="Integer">
<%
- if( !RepositoryUtil.isChannel(String.valueOf(number))) {
new
CreateRelationsForSecondaryContent(cloud,pageContext).execute(number,"selfselect","firstElem");
out.println("Total Asset count :
"+pageContext.getAttribute("totalCount")+" added creationrel count :
"+pageContext.getAttribute("addedRelationCount"));
- }
- else {
- out.println("The number should be a channel number!");
- }
%>
</mm:write>
</c:if>
@@ -75,8 +70,10 @@
<%-- rootWhenUndetermined --%>
<c:if test="${param.selfselectLogic=='rootWhenUndetermined'}">
<mm:write referid="number" jspvar="number" vartype="Integer">
- <%
- if (!RepositoryUtil.isChannel(String.valueOf(number))) {
+ <% if(number < 1) {
+ new
CreateRelationsForSecondaryContent(cloud,pageContext).execute(number,"selfselect","rootWhenUndetermined");
+ out.println("Total Asset count :
"+pageContext.getAttribute("totalCount")+" added creationrel count :
"+pageContext.getAttribute("addedRelationCount"));
+ } else if (RepositoryUtil.isChannel(String.valueOf(number))) {
new
CreateRelationsForSecondaryContent(cloud,pageContext).execute(number,"selfselect","rootWhenUndetermined");
out.println("Total Asset count :
"+pageContext.getAttribute("totalCount")+" added creationrel count :
"+pageContext.getAttribute("addedRelationCount"));
}
_______________________________________________
Cvs mailing list
[email protected]
http://lists.mmbase.org/mailman/listinfo/cvs